[2020-여름 WEB] 4주차
2020. 9. 10. 00:44
Study/Web
1. 목록과 표 장식하기 1.1 목록 목록의 글머리 기호 설정 : list-style-type 속성 ① 순서 없는 목록 disc : ●, circle : ○, square : ■ ② 순서 있는 목록 decimal(1, 2, 3,…), lower-roman(ⅰ, ⅱ, ⅲ, …), upper-roman(Ⅰ, Ⅱ, Ⅲ, …), lower-alpha(a, b, c, …), upper-alpha(A, B, C, …) 목록의 글머리 기호에 이미지 사용 list-style-image : url(“이미지 파일 주소”) 글머리 기호 위치 지정 : list-style-position 속성 inside, outside(기본값) 1.2 표 표 또는 셀의 폭 지정 방법 : width, table-layout ① width 속성..
[2020-여름 WEB] 3주차
2020. 9. 10. 00:44
Study/Web
0. CSS의 등장 배경 기존 html은 웹페이지를 시각적으로 꾸밀 수 없었다. 이에 html에 웹페이지를 시각적으로 꾸밀 수 있게 도와주는 태그를 새로 추가했다. 하지만 이는 웹페이지를 시각적으로 아름답게 꾸미는데 한계가 있었다. html은 기본적으로 효율적인 정보 전달을 목적으로 하고 있기 때문에 content의 정보를 한눈에 알아볼 수 있도록 도와주는 태그만이 존재했다. 그러다가 웹페이지의 디자인을 도와주는 태그들이 생겨나고, 기존 태그들과 같이 사용하면서 웹페이지는 정보의 가독성을 잃게 되었다. 이 때문에 사람들은 효율적인 정보 전달과 디자인을 따로 분리하고자 하였고, html에서 디자인을 분리하여 CSS를 만들게 되었다. 따라서 CSS는 오직 웹페이지의 디자인을 위해 만들어진 언어라고 할 수 있..
[2020-여름 WEB] 2주차
2020. 9. 10. 00:44
Study/Web
1. 링크 달기 1.1 하이퍼텍스트와 링크 하이퍼텍스트 : 순차적인 자료가 아닌 순서가 없는 자료로, 서로 연관된 문서나 텍스트 조각들이 연결돼 있다. 하이퍼미디어 : 텍스트 뿐 아니라 멀티미디어 정보도 서로 연결돼 있다. 노드 : HTML 문서나 멀티미디어 정보를 표현하는 기본 단위다. 링크 : 노드를 연결하여 내비게이션이 가능하도록 하는 길이다. 앵커 : HTML 문서 내에서 링크의 출발점이나 도착점이다. (앵커 영역 : 앵커가 설정되어 있는 영역) 1.2 문서간 이동 태그 : 링크의 시작점 앵커를 표현한다. 링크 텍스트 ① href 속성 : 이동하고자 하는 목적지 문서의 파일 주소(URL)를 지정한다. - 절대 주소 : http://로 시작하는 URL 형식의 인터넷 주소 홈W3C 홈페이지 방문 - ..
C정리 3주차
2020. 7. 11. 17:56
알고리즘
1. 논리식 참 또는 거짓 중 하나의 값을 가지는 식이다. 참과 거짓을 정수로 표현하면 참은 1, 거짓은 0이다. 2. 연산자 2.1 관계 연산자 ① A > B ② A = B ④ A 관계 연산자 > 동치 연산자* 논리 연산자는 0이 아닌 값은 무조건 참으로 인식 3. 조건문 3.1 if ① if문 형태 : if(수식) 명령문; 수식이 참이면 명령문이 실행되고, 거짓이면 실행되지 않는다. 실행되는 명령문이 여러 개면 중괄호로 묶어준다. ex) if(수식){ 명령문1; 명령문2; } ② if-else문 형태 : if(수식){ 명령문1; 명령문2; } else 명령문3; if문의 조건식이 성립하지 않을 때 실행되는 구문이다. ③ else if문 형태 : if(수식){ 명령문1; ... } el..
C정리 2주차
2020. 7. 11. 16:59
알고리즘
1. C언어 연산자 1.1 산술 연산자 : +, -, *, /, % 1.2 관계 연산자 : ==, !=, >, =, j : i의 이진수에서 j만큼 비트를 오른쪽으로 옮긴다. *bitwise shift 연산자는 다른 산술 연산자보다 우선순위가 낮다. ②이진 연산자 : &, |, ^, ~ ex) a & b : 이진수 표현에서 각 자리가 둘 다 1이면 1, 나머지는 0이다. a | b : 이진수 표현에서 각 자리가 둘 다 0이면 0, 나머지는 1이다. a ^ b : 이진수 표현에서 각 자리가 다르면 1, 같으면 0이다. ~a : a의 이진법 표현에서 0과 1을 바꾼 값이다. 1.5 대입 연산자(Assignment Operator) ①단순 대입 연산자(Simple Assignment) : =(변수에 값을 저장할..
[2020-여름 WEB] 1주차
2020. 7. 7. 21:20
Study/Web
1. 태그 약속된 특정한 기능을 하는 기호를 말한다. 를 이용해서 태그를 열고, 을 이용해서 태그를 닫는다. ex) creating web pages : strong은 글씨를 더 두껍게 하는 태그다. creating web pages : u는 밑줄 긋는 기능을 하는 태그다. creating web pages : h1은 제목 태그다. 뒤에 오는 숫자가 작을수록 글씨가 더 크고, 두껍다. creating web pages : br은 줄바꿈하는 태그다. creating web pages : p는 단락을 나타내는 태그다. 2. 속성 태그만으로는 어떻게 동작할지에 대한 정보가 부족한 경우가 있다. 태그의 이름만으로 정보가 부족할 때, 속성을 사용해서 구체적인 정보를 추가한다. ex) : img만으로는 어떤 이미지..
C정리 1주차
2020. 7. 6. 03:09
알고리즘
1. 소스코드 실행 순서 Preprocess : #으로 시작되는 구문 처리 Compile : 소스코드를 기계어로 바꾸는 과정 Link : 작성한 소스코드를 하나의 실행파일로 만드는 과정 2. 지시문(Directive) C 프로그램에서 #으로 시작하는 문장이다. 3. 함수(Function) C 프로그램 내에서 하나의 기능을 하는 명령 집합이다. C 프로그램에서 main함수는 오직 하나만 존재한다. 함수 이름은 영어 대소문자와 숫자들로만 구성할 수 있고, '_'를 제외한 특수문자는 사용 불가능하다.(맨 앞에 숫자 사용 불가능) 3.1 printf 함수 C언어의 표준출력함수 ex) #include int main() { printf(“Hello world!”); } 3.2 scanf 함수 C언어의 표준입력함수..